The Board of Public Works of the City of Richmond, Indiana,. met
ih regular session at the office of said Board Thursday September
13th, 1928 at 9 o 'clock A. M. All the members of said Board, Messrs,
Reid, McFall and Henley being present . The following proceedings
were had, to-wit :
Permission was granted Blume Bros. , , to cut the walk for purpose of
: ':. --
laying water drain across said walk on west side of North 8th St .
between Main and North "A" Streets, at Lot No . 13-Pt . C . W. Starrs,
Addition.
Permission was granted Arthur Miller & Wife, to cut the curb on
west side of Ridge Street Lot 58, Benton Heights Addition, between
School and Stevens St-eet.
Appraisers, Messrs, 'alter MCConaha, T.W.Hadley and Jesse A. Bailey
appointed by the Judge of Wayne Circuit Court , reported the following
valuations to-wit : The old fire station at corner of North "D" &
8th Streets, Lot 10-SP. Bickle & Laws Sub-Div. $4750.00, the brick
and stone building thereon $50. 00 total - $4800.00. The team of
horses and cow at Glen Miller Park, The Mare-$50.00; Horse- 15.00
Cow $100.00, total valuation $165.00. .
The Board unanimously adopted Improvement Resolution No. 877-1928,
for improvement of South "E" Street, by grading the street the
full width thereof, from South 16th Street to the .west line of
Lot No. 52- Reeveston Addition.
The Board met to hear all persons interested, or whose property is
affected under Improvement Resolution No. 874-1925, for the improve-
ment of South 15th Street, by constructing cement curb & gutter,
grading and paving the roadway with a bituminous treated macadam
surface on a gravel-cinder foundation, planting of trees and repair
of sidewalks where necessary, from South "G" to "H" Street . No one
-remonstrating against said improvements. The Board decide that the
benefits to the property liable to be assessed for said improvements
are equal to the cost of same as reported by the city civil engineer
and thereupon take action on said resolution, the same being con-
firmed without modification.
The City Civil Engineer reported the completion of contract under
Improvement Resolution No. 8 67-1928, for construction of cement
roadway in the alley 1st'. soutfi of West Main Street, from Southwest
4th to 5th Street . the Board accepted the same and order assessment
roll prepared. .
The City Civil Engineer reported the completion of contract under
Improvement Resolution NO. 86S-1928; for the improvement of the
alley between Southwest 4th & 5th Street, from 1st alley south of
West Main Street to the alley
first�� north of National Road, the
e
Board accepted the same and order assessment roll prepared.
